Are you struggling to appear high in Google Maps across India? A Google Business Profile specialist in India can be your key to success. Many businesses fail to the significant potential of a fully optimized local https://phoebeylqy588520.bloggerchest.com/39296895/google-my-business-expert-in-bharat-supercharge-your-local-seo